Via Mario Turba 16, 4° Piano, 00136 Roma
Apartment
with
1
room
CASA LORY Balduina is located in Rome, just 1.2 miles from Ottaviano Metro Station and 1.7 miles from Lepanto
Metro Station. With city views, this accommodation offers a balcony. Free Wifi is available throughout the property and Vatican Museums is a 19-minute walk away.
The air-conditioned apartment consists ...